Best Choice for Marketing: SEO or PPC

Boosting traffic on a website can turn out to be the most vital and cumbersome task for any marketing manager. There are two basic strategies to give the initial boost required: search engine optimization (SEO) and pay-per-click (PPC).

Both SEO and PPC have their positives and negatives. Let’s take a closer look at the various aspects of both of these strategies to help you choose between the two while devising a marketing strategy.

SEO

If you have a small marketing budget, then always opt for SEO. It is not exactly free but it will cost less than any other method.

If you want to build a brand name and trust, then it is always better to go with organic search results. It will take time but it will be more trustworthy.

The return on investment (ROI) is much better in case of traffic acquired by organic search results.

SEO is more sustainable and cost-effective in the long term. The click-through rate (CTR) is much better from SEO. Genuine users will prefer organic search results over ads.

Blogging and on-page optimization can improve customer engagement. Backlinking can help build contacts with other reputable businesses. This will make the search engines see your business as trustworthy too.

PPC

If you have a larger marketing budget, then PPC is a great solution. Your ads will be positioned at the top of search results and will catch the user’s eyes immediately.

In the case of small businesses, it is best to run ads that target people around you. PPC can help you attract local searchers by using location-based keywords.

It is easier to get an in-depth analysis of the campaign to check for errors and improve the results with PPC.

PPC is a much faster way to promote your website in a shorter span of time.
With PPC, you can track your daily spending with the help of Google Analytics.
If you have a shopping website, then ads with images can prompt a quick click.

To maximize performance, it is best to use both of these strategies together. Paid as well as organic search results are the best way to increase visibility and clicks.

To choose the best between the two, you should list your requirements before deciding. Your ultimate goal is to increase your business size. You can move forward effectively only when you understand what results to expect from your campaigns.

SEO will fetch you long term gains and PPC will show immediate results. But if your SEO is not strong, then no matter how much money you pour into your ad campaigns, you will never get the desired results.

You have to consider a lot of factors before deciding between SEO and PPC. If used correctly, they are both good for business and can get viable results.
